Several people, including schoolchildren, were injured when the bus they were travelling in overturned at Reservoir Hills in Durban. The emergency services are encouraging motorists to use alternative routes.
Garrith Jamieson is the spokesperson of the private ambulance services attending the scene.
“Approximately 15 to 20 people including children have been injured in this collision. The accident is in the reservoir hills area west of Durban. The entire roadway is closed and will be closed for some time. Once the medical personnel have treated and transported the injured to hospital, the recovery operation will start. I would advise all motorists to avoid this area at all costs.”
